用于教学的PCI实验卡的设计与开发

来源 :北京交通大学 | 被引量 : 0次 | 上传用户:s4553711
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
本论文详细介绍了用于教学的PCI实验卡的设计与开发过程。在本设计中,采用PLX公司的PLX9054作为PCI总线接口芯片,FPGA芯片采用的是Altera公司生产的Cyclone系列EP1C6Q240C8芯片,用此芯片来实现对PLX9054 Local端的接口控制逻辑以及UART等模块。本文先对PCI总线的基本结构和规范协议做了介绍,再对PLX9054和FPGA芯片EP1C6Q240C8进行了详细介绍。最后从硬件和软件方面详细叙述了设计PCI实验卡的过程。硬件设计方面,主要是完成硬件电路的设计。本文完成的内容有:1、利用PLX9054实现PCI总线接口的硬件电路;2、完成PLX9054和FPGA的连接电路;3、完成FPGA的硬件电路;4、完成UART电路。软件设计方面,本文完成的内容有:1、利用VHDL语言编写PLX9054 Local端的接口控制逻辑;2、利用VHDL语言编写UART模块;3、利用WinDriver编写硬件驱动程序;4、利用VC6.0编写应用程序。最后,本文利用UART模块验证了PCI实验卡基本传输的正确性,在PCI端发送数据的时候,数据通过PCI实验卡上的UART发送到PC机的RS232接口,在PC端利用串口调试工具检查数据是否正确;在PCI端接收数据的时候,从PC机的RS232接口发送数据发到PCI实验卡的UART上,再在PCI端进行接收,以此来达到检验的目的。
其他文献
身份管理是当前企业应用系统的突出问题,也是目前分布式资源系统建设的研究热点。虽然身份管理技术和标准日趋完善,许多组织和企业也提出了很多身份管理解决方案,但是在具体的应
随着我国经济的增长,对能源的需求不断增加,煤炭作为我国的重要能源之一,需求量也随之会快速增加。但是,煤矿生产带来的安全问题却成为业界一直不可回避的问题之一。尤其矿难
我国拥有世界上最丰富的制造业资源,但我国的制造业所使用的粗犷的制造方式却极大的限制了制造业资源的利用率。但“物联”严重不足的情况导致了大量制造企业资源闲置,如何汇
互联网已经迅速发展成为我们生活、工作和学习中一个不可或缺的重要组成部分。 如何从这个巨大信息海洋中寻找所需的信息资源或定制自己的服务成为人们迫切关心的问题。作
随着Internet和多媒体技术的飞速发展,流媒体视频传输成为网络应用的一大热点,流媒体彻底改变了传统Internet只能表现文字和图片的缺陷,可集音频、视频及图文于一体。近年来,
聚类分析是认识事物的基本途径之一。通过聚类分析,可以更清楚地认识事物的本质特征。目前的各种聚类分析方法中,动态聚类法是最为普遍的一种。本文主要从静态样本和动态样本
国民经济持续快速发展的同时,铁路运能紧张问题也日益突出。编组站作为路网上最重要节点,承担办理货物列车的解体和编组任务,其效率的提高对提升整个路网的运输能力至关重要
P2P网络安全模型的研究是当前研究的热点之一。由于P2P网络分布式、缺乏集中控制的特点,使得P2P网络的安全成为一个突出的问题。因此需要一个分布式的信任机制来增强系统的可
3G(GPS/GIS/GPRS),是空间技术、卫星定位与导航技术和计算机通讯技术相结合,多学科高度集成的对空间信息进行采集、处理、管理、分析、表达、传播和应用的现代信息技术。前两者
在当今的经济、社会生活的各个领域中,互联网的应用正变得越来越广泛。在互联网经济迅猛发展的同时,由网站违规运营造成的问题也呈逐年上升趋势。虽然信息产业部通过ICP/IP地